Youth Engagement: Beyond the Classroom (YEBEC)

Introduction:

The YEBEC PDA, is a 7 day (+2 travel) Training Course, under the Youth Engagement: Beyond The Classroom Erasmus+ KA2 with the purpose to empower youth workers, facilitators
and other educators by providing them with a new teaching and learning methodology.

You will have the opportunity to interact with your direct target groups - young people of all ages - to apply the methodology in a controlled and supportive outdoor environment.
 

Objectives:

During the training, you will learn more about the YEBEC Methodology, a methodology developed by experts in the fields of non-formal training, experiential learning and sustainability for the purpose of using outdoor settings to create diverse and fun learning experiences for youth!

Through practical learning sessions and hands-on experiential learning, you will also:

  • Hone your facilitation skills, allowing you to transfer the methodology into your own work, creating fun and engaging workshops and learning experiences.
  • Gain experience working with young people from all ages, understanding their needs and interests.
  • Design and prepare to implement your own activity in your country, with the support of our trainers.
  • Have opportunity to connect with like minded being
  • Experience how to work in a team that feel like a TRIBE!

This project is divided into three engaging phases:

  • Online Preparation: until the 6th of November
  • Training Course: from the 6th to 14th November (including travel days)
  • Follow-up Activities: until 24th of December, with the help of your sending organisation.

Are you:

  • 18+ years old and reside in the organisation country.
  • Currently involve in youth work (youth workers, outdoor educators, trainers, mentors, teachers, and youth leaders)
  • Have good level of English to maintain conversion.
  • Commitment to engage in the training, as well as the follow-up phase
  • Participants with fewer opportunities will be prioritized.

Costs

Participation fee

This project is financed by the Erasmus+, there is no participation fee involved.

Accommodation and food

The project is 100% funded by the Erasmus+ Programme.

Travel reimbursement

The Erasmus+ Programme finances the travel of participants, up to certain limits depending on the travel distance. Participants, to ensure their presence, will have to provide for their travels and will get their reimbursement after completing the follow-up phase.

Max reimbursement amount per participant:

Spain: up to €180
Protugal: up to €275
GREECE: up to €360
